Internal Audit Support

Internal Audit Support refers to the systematic evaluation and review of an organisation’s internal controls, financial processes, operational procedures, and compliance practices. Internal audit functions are designed to assess whether internal systems and controls are operating in accordance with established policies, statutory requirements, and management objectives.

Internal audit is not limited to statutory obligations; it also serves as an internal governance and risk management tool that helps organisations identify gaps, inconsistencies, and process inefficiencies. The scope and frequency of internal audits vary based on the size of the organisation, nature of operations, regulatory environment, and internal governance structure.

Understanding Internal Audit

An internal audit is an independent and objective assessment of an organisation’s internal processes and controls. It focuses on evaluating the effectiveness of financial controls, operational procedures, risk management practices, and compliance with internal and external regulations.

Internal audits may be conducted periodically or on a continuous basis and are applicable across various business functions, including finance, operations, taxation, payroll, and compliance.

Legal and Regulatory Framework

Internal audit requirements and practices may arise under:

Companies Act, 2013

Rules issued by the Ministry of Corporate Affairs

Industry-specific regulations

Internal governance policies and board directives

For certain classes of companies, internal audit is a statutory requirement, while for others it is guided by internal management decisions.

Key Segments of Internal Audit Support

Review of Internal Controls

Internal audit support includes evaluation of internal control systems.

Includes:

Assessment of financial control mechanisms

Review of authorisation and approval processes

Verification of segregation of duties

Evaluation of internal checks and balances

Financial & Accounting Process Review

This segment focuses on reviewing accounting and financial workflows.

Includes:

Examination of accounting records and entries

Review of transaction recording processes

Verification of reconciliations and adjustments

Assessment of compliance with accounting standards

Compliance & Regulatory Review

Internal audit support includes review of statutory and regulatory compliance.

Includes:

Review of tax compliances (GST, TDS, income tax)

Verification of labour law compliances

Assessment of ROC and corporate law filings

Identification of compliance gaps or delays

Operational & Process Review

Operational audits focus on efficiency and adherence to internal procedures.

Includes:

Review of operational workflows

Assessment of documentation and record-keeping

Evaluation of adherence to internal policies

Identification of process inconsistencies

Risk Assessment & Control Testing

Internal audit support also involves identifying and assessing risks.

Includes:

Identification of financial and operational risks

Testing of existing controls

Documentation of risk observations

Support in risk classification and reporting

Audit Documentation & Reporting Support

Proper documentation is an essential part of internal audit.

Includes:

Preparation of working papers

Compilation of audit observations

Structuring internal audit reports

Assistance in maintaining audit trails

Follow-up & Corrective Action Review

Internal audit support may include follow-up reviews.

Includes:

Review of corrective actions taken

Verification of implementation status

Documentation of follow-up observations

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

What is an internal audit?
An internal audit is an independent review of an organisation’s internal controls, processes, and compliance practices.

Is internal audit mandatory for all companies?
Internal audit is mandatory only for certain classes of companies as prescribed under law; for others, it may be voluntary.

How is internal audit different from statutory audit?
Internal audit focuses on internal controls and processes, while statutory audit is a legal audit of financial statements.

Who conducts an internal audit?
Internal audits may be conducted by internal teams or supported by external professionals, depending on organisational structure.

Does internal audit cover tax and compliance areas?
Yes, internal audit may include review of tax, labour law, and regulatory compliances.

How often should internal audits be conducted?
The frequency depends on the organisation’s size, risk profile, and internal governance requirements.

Are internal audit reports confidential?
Internal audit reports are generally for internal management and governance purposes, subject to organisational policies.
